Cement driveway installation involves preparing the ground and constructing a durable, smooth surface suitable for vehicle traffic and everyday use. The process typically starts with site assessment and excavation to ensure proper grading and drainage. Once the foundation is set, a form is created to shape the driveway, and the cement mixture is poured and leveled. After curing, the surface is finished with a smooth or textured finish, depending on the desired look and functionality. This service provides a long-lasting, sturdy driveway that can enhance the curb appeal and functionality of a property.

Many property owners turn to cement driveway installation to address common problems such as cracking, uneven surfaces, and deterioration caused by weather or heavy use. A well-installed cement driveway can prevent water pooling and reduce the risk of damage from frost or shifting ground. It also helps improve safety by providing a level, slip-resistant surface for vehicles and pedestrians. For those experiencing frequent repairs or seeking a more reliable driveway surface, professional installation offers a practical solution that can extend the lifespan of the driveway and reduce ongoing maintenance needs.

The overview below groups typical Cement Driveway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Geneva, IL.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crack repairs or surface patching range from $250 to $600. Many routine maintenance j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the work needed.

Standard Driveway Installation - Installing a new concrete driveway usually costs between $3,000 and $7,000 for most residential projects. Larger, more complex driveways can reach $10,000 or more, though most projects stay within the mid-range.

Full Replacement - Replacing an existing driveway entirely often falls between $8,000 and $15,000, depending on size and design features. Fewer projects push into the higher cost brackets unless custom work is involved.

Custom or Decorative Finishes - Adding decorative elements like stamping or coloring can increase costs to $5,000-$12,000. These higher-end projects are less common but offer personalized aesthetic options for homeowners in Geneva, IL and nearby areas.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

When comparing contractors for cement driveway installation, it’s important to consider their experience with similar projects. Homeowners should look for service providers who have a proven track record of completing driveway installations in the Geneva, IL area or in neighborhoods with comparable conditions. An experienced contractor will be familiar with local soil types, weather considerations, and best practices specific to the region, which can contribute to a smoother process and a durable finished product. Asking for examples of past work or references related to driveway projects can help gauge their familiarity with the scope and challenges of such installations.

Clear, written expectations are essential to ensure that both parties understand the scope of work, materials to be used, and the overall process. Homeowners should seek service providers who can provide detailed proposals or estimates that outline what is included in the project. This clarity helps prevent misunderstandings and ensures that everyone is aligned on the desired outcome. Having a well-defined plan also makes it easier to compare different local contractors and determine which one offers the most comprehensive and transparent approach.

Reputation and communication are key factors when selecting a contractor for a cement driveway. Homeowners are encouraged to seek references or reviews from previous clients to confirm the reliability and quality of the service provider. Good communication throughout the project-from initial contact to final walk-through-can make the experience more straightforward and less stressful. Service providers who are responsive, clear, and professional in their interactions are more likely to deliver a satisfactory result. What are the benefits of choosing a cement driveway? Cement driveways offer durability, a smooth surface, and a clean appearance that can enhance the curb appeal of a property in Geneva, IL.

How do local contractors prepare for cement driveway installation? Contractors typically assess the site, prepare a stable base, and ensure proper mixing and pouring techniques to create a long-lasting driveway.

Are there different styles or finishes available for cement driveways? Yes, local service providers can offer various finishes such as stamped, exposed aggregate, or colored cement to match aesthetic preferences.

What maintenance is required for a cement driveway? Maintenance generally includes sealing the surface periodically and cleaning to prevent staining and surface damage.

Can a cement driveway be installed over existing surfaces? In many cases, local contractors can remove or prepare existing surfaces to ensure proper installation of a new cement driveway.
